Preliminary phytochemical screening and GC-MS analysis of leaf extract of Acacia catechu (L.f.) Willd

International Journal of Herbal Medicine · 2018 · Vol. 6(2) · pp. 81–85

Abstract

Acacia catechu is a deciduous tree and reported to possess therapeutic properties. In the present study fifty percent hydromethanolic extract of leaves of Acacia catechu (ACE) was prepared and analyzed for presence of various phytoconstituents in ACE employing different biochemical qualitative tests and GC-MS analysis. It was further explored for its antioxidative potential through hydrogen peroxide scavenging assay. Biochemical tests confirmed presence of various phytochemicals viz., resins, tannins, Saponins, flavonoids, alkaloids, glycosides, etc. GC-MS analysis showed presence of four compounds when compared with NIST and WELLY library. Acacia catechu (A. catechu) showed presence of Caprylic acid methyl ester (19.77%), Lauric acid methyl ester (27.42%), 2-Ethyl-3-methyl-1-butene (42.09%) and Myristic acid methyl ester (10.72%), etc. The present study indicated anti-oxidative property of ACE. The percent H2O2 scavenging activity of ACE was found to be 33.40%. Thus it could be inferred that ACE displayed presence of various phytoconstituents which could be responsible for its antioxidative potential.
